Kentucky HB 264 (2024RS) — AN ACT making appropriations for the operations, maintenance, support, and functioning of the Judicial Branch of the government of the Commonwealth of Kentucky and its various officers, boards, commissions, subdivisions, and other state-supported activities.

The Judicial Branch Budget: Detail Part I, Operating Budget; detail Part II, Capital Projects Budget; detail Part III, General Provisions; detail Part IV, Budget Reduction or Surplus Expenditure Plan; APPROPRIATION.

Timeline

The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.

  • 2024-01-16T05:00:00+00:00 introduced in House introduction
  • 2024-01-16T05:00:00+00:00 to Committee on Committees (H) referral-committee
  • 2024-01-22T05:00:00+00:00 to Appropriations & Revenue (H) referral-committee
  • 2024-01-29T05:00:00+00:00 taken from Appropriations & Revenue (H)
  • 2024-01-29T05:00:00+00:00 1st reading reading-1
  • 2024-01-29T05:00:00+00:00 returned to Appropriations & Revenue (H)
  • 2024-01-30T05:00:00+00:00 taken from Appropriations & Revenue (H)
  • 2024-01-30T05:00:00+00:00 2nd reading reading-2
  • 2024-01-30T05:00:00+00:00 returned to Appropriations & Revenue (H)
  • 2024-02-01T05:00:00+00:00 reported favorably, to Rules with Committee Substitute (1) committee-passage
  • 2024-02-01T05:00:00+00:00 taken from Rules
  • 2024-02-01T05:00:00+00:00 placed in the Orders of the Day
  • 2024-02-01T05:00:00+00:00 3rd reading, passed with Committee Substitute (1) passage, reading-3
  • 2024-02-02T05:00:00+00:00 received in Senate
  • 2024-02-02T05:00:00+00:00 to Committee on Committees (S) referral-committee
  • 2024-02-06T05:00:00+00:00 to Appropriations & Revenue (S) referral-committee
  • 2024-03-07T05:00:00+00:00 taken from Appropriations & Revenue (S)
  • 2024-03-07T05:00:00+00:00 1st reading reading-1
  • 2024-03-07T05:00:00+00:00 returned to Appropriations & Revenue (S)
  • 2024-03-08T05:00:00+00:00 taken from Appropriations & Revenue (S)
  • 2024-03-08T05:00:00+00:00 2nd reading reading-2
  • 2024-03-08T05:00:00+00:00 returned to Appropriations & Revenue (S)
  • 2024-03-21T04:00:00+00:00 reported favorably, to Rules with Committee Substitute (1) committee-passage
  • 2024-03-25T04:00:00+00:00 posted for passage in the Regular Orders of the Day for Tuesday, March 26, 2024
  • 2024-03-26T04:00:00+00:00 3rd reading, passed 36-1 with Committee Substitute (1) passage, reading-3
  • 2024-03-26T04:00:00+00:00 received in House
  • 2024-03-26T04:00:00+00:00 to Rules (H) referral-committee
  • 2024-03-26T04:00:00+00:00 posted for passage for concurrence in Senate Committee Substitute (1)
  • 2024-03-26T04:00:00+00:00 House refused to concur in Senate Committee Substitute (1)
  • 2024-03-27T04:00:00+00:00 received in Senate
  • 2024-03-28T04:00:00+00:00 posted for passage for receding from Senate Committee Substitute (1)
  • 2024-03-28T04:00:00+00:00 Senate refused to recede from Committee Substitute (1)
  • 2024-03-28T04:00:00+00:00 Conference Committee appointed in House and Senate
  • 2024-03-28T04:00:00+00:00 Conference Committee report filed in House and Senate
  • 2024-03-28T04:00:00+00:00 Conference Committee report adopted in House and Senate
  • 2024-03-28T04:00:00+00:00 Free Conference Committee appointed in House and Senate
  • 2024-03-28T04:00:00+00:00 Free Conference Committee report filed in House and Senate
  • 2024-03-28T04:00:00+00:00 posted for passage for consideration of Free Conference Committee Report (1)
  • 2024-03-28T04:00:00+00:00 Free Conference Committee report adopted in Senate
  • 2024-03-28T04:00:00+00:00 passed 36-1 with Free Conference Committee Report (1) passage
  • 2024-03-28T04:00:00+00:00 received in House
  • 2024-03-28T04:00:00+00:00 to Rules (H) referral-committee
  • 2024-03-28T04:00:00+00:00 posted for passage for consideration of Free Conference Report
  • 2024-03-28T04:00:00+00:00 Free Conference Committee report adopted in House
  • 2024-03-28T04:00:00+00:00 passed 93-0 with Free Conference Committee Report (1) passage
  • 2024-03-28T04:00:00+00:00 enrolled, signed by Speaker of the House passage
  • 2024-03-28T04:00:00+00:00 enrolled, signed by President of the Senate passage
  • 2024-03-28T04:00:00+00:00 delivered to Governor
  • 2024-04-09T04:00:00+00:00 signed by Governor (Acts Ch. 148) executive-signature
